Sony Cyber-shot DSC-T99
Features:
Featuring an ultra-slim body and a Carl Zeiss 4x Optical Zoom lens w/ 25mm WA. with a 14.1 megapixel 1/2.3" Super HAD CCD image sensor will allow you to make prints up to 13" x 19".
Aperture: f/3.5 to f/6.3 at wide-angle.
High Sensitivity mode with an ISO of 3200, handheld twilight mode, and optical steady-shot image stabilization. Sweep panoramic feature in addition to, but limited to-Intelligent Auto (iAuto), face detection, smile shutter, and anti-blink. Ability to capture 4:3 aspect ratio images at up to 4,320 x 3,240 pixel resolution, 16:9 aspect ratio images at up to 4,320 x 2,432 pixels, or 30 frames-per-second video at 720p (1,280 x 720 pixel) resolution or below with AAC-LC mono audio, using MPEG-4 compression.

History:
The Sony Cyber-shot DSC-T99 digital camera replaces the company's previous TX1 model. Launched in 2010, the DSC-T99 began shipping in the U.S and was priced at around $250. It features a high-performance Carl Zeiss Vario-Tessar 4x optical zoom lens. Great for capturing distant subjects closer for recording videos and outdoor, sports, travel photos, and close-focused close-ups. A wide-angle 25mm equivalent lens allows you to take wide shots or a group shot in crowded spaces.
